The Process of Bioelectricity Generation

The generation of bioelectricity in an MFC is a complex bio-electrochemical process. Microorganisms in the anodic chamber oxidize organic matter, releasing protons and electrons. The electrons are transferred from the microbes to an anode via extracellular electron transfer mechanisms, then travel through an external circuit to the cathode, generating an electrical current. The protons pass through a membrane to the cathode, where they combine with oxygen and the electrons from the circuit to form water. This process effectively converts the energy stored in organic waste into a usable electrical current.

This bio-electrochemical process is naturally driven, continuous, and can be sustainable as long as there is a supply of organic substrate. The power output of MFCs is influenced by factors such as microbial community composition, anode material, and operating conditions. Research is continuously improving the efficiency and power density of MFCs. Applications and Future Potential

The potential applications for MFC-generated bioelectricity are diverse. The most immediate and commercially viable application is in wastewater treatment, where the electricity generated can offset the plant's energy consumption. MFCs can also power remote sensing devices, small electronic systems, and environmental monitoring equipment in off-grid locations. In the future, MFCs may play a role in decentralized energy generation from agricultural waste, food processing byproducts, and other organic waste streams.
